As the Republic of Ghana continues its rapid infrastructure development—driven by key projects under the Ghana Highway Authority (GHA) and massive port expansions at Tema and Takoradi—the structural integrity of concrete works under aggressive tropical marine environments has become a critical national interest. Traditional structural steel reinforcement faces a continuous degradation crisis, where coastal salt-laden air and high humidity accelerate rust cycles, resulting in premature cracking, spalling, and massive maintenance expenditures.
This is where Continuous Basalt Fiber (CBF) emerges as the definitive solution. Extruded directly from molten volcanic basalt rock, CBF offers a 100% natural, corrosion-proof reinforcement alternative. Its chemical composition makes it naturally immune to salt attack, sulfate erosion, and acid rain, making it ideal for marine retaining walls, bridge abutments, and urban highway expansions across Accra, Kumasi, and Sekondi-Takoradi.

Tema and Takoradi seawalls, bridge foundations, harbor piers, and coastal concrete piles suffer rapid failure via carbonation and salt spray. Using BFRP rebar raises structure life limits past 100 years.
High equatorial summer temperatures cause massive road deformation (rutting) under heavy cargo transit. China Beihai's basalt chopped strands reinforce asphalt binders, lifting softening points dramatically.
In Tarkwa and Obuasi gold mines, acidic run-off solutions destroy rock bolts. Basalt composite rock bolts remain unaffected by pH level shifts while retaining massive tensile support load parameters.
Accra industrial development sectors require fireproof insulation that is safe to handle. Our continuous needled mats offer thermal isolation up to 1200°C without generating toxic outgassing or hazardous smoke.
A structural comparison detailing why global engineers select Continuous Basalt Fiber for high-stress infrastructure.
| Performance Indicator | Continuous Basalt Fiber (CBF) | Structural Carbon Fiber | E-Glass Fiber | Structural Mild Steel |
|---|---|---|---|---|
| Tensile Strength (MPa) | 3000 - 4800 | 3500 - 6000 | 2000 - 3500 | 450 - 550 |
| Density (g/cm³) | 2.63 - 2.80 | 1.75 - 1.80 | 2.54 - 2.60 | 7.85 |
| Acid & Alkali Resistance | Excellent (Stable in pH 1-13) | Excellent | Poor (Fails in high pH) | Extremely Poor (Rusts) |
| Thermal Operating Range | -260℃ to +700℃ (Excursions 1200℃) | Up to +650℃ | -60℃ to +450℃ | Structural loss at +500℃ |
| Overall Corrosion Risk | Zero Risk | Zero Risk | Low Risk | Critical Danger Zone |
